Beyond the Marvel of a Nest: The Survival Challenges of Birds and How We Can Help Them
With the dramatic decline in bird populations and insect species, how can we help birds flourish in our cities and backyards? With the hope of protecting their continued survival, artist Sharon Beals has photographed and documented the intricacies of birds’ nests and their occupants. Beals will cover the feat of migration, a journey of up to 5,000 miles that a fledgling travels without any parental guidance, and how in our own lives we might be affecting their survival, even from a distance.
